The Claude Edison Purdy Fellowship

Claude Edison Purdy was a founding Penumbra Theatre Company member whose vision and commitment laid the aesthetic bedrock for the theatre. A visual director, Claude painted African American life with a careful palette and created tableaus onstage that would arrest the breath. He mentored many actors and directors throughout the country, and encouraged one young poet to try his hand at playwriting. August Wilson went on to establish himself as one of the most celebrated American playwrights and was twice awarded the esteemed Pulitzer Prize. Not only did Claude's own artistry impact the American theatre landscape, his mentorship helped to steer the development of Wilson's oeuvre, the most comprehensive dramatic examination of African American life through the 20th century. Based on nominations from Penumbra Company Members and in celebration of Claude’s memory, Penumbra awards one fellowship per season to an emerging male African American theatre artist. During his one year term in residence, he will receive free training and mentorship from Penumbra artists in the area of acting or directing.

Maximum participants: 1 fellow per year.
Open to African American male students or artists over eighteen years of age.

DEVIN CLARK - 2009-2010 Recepient

Devin graduated from Minnehaha Academy and is currently attending Wheaton College in Illinois where he is majoring in communications with a concentration in theatre. Throughout his high school career he was seen in productions such as As You Like It (Oliver); Beauty and the Beast (Beast); and And Then There Were None (William Blore). Devin has had the opportunity to receive training at the Penumbra Summer Institute for two years. Devin will be playing the role of Willy in an upcoming production of Master Harold and the Boys for the 2009-2010 season at Wheaton College. He looks forward to continuing his pursuit of a career in acting.
